Per Kjellin is a scholar working on Biomedical Engineering, Oral Surgery and Surgery. According to data from OpenAlex, Per Kjellin has authored 35 papers receiving a total of 928 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Biomedical Engineering, 19 papers in Oral Surgery and 15 papers in Surgery. Recurrent topics in Per Kjellin's work include Bone Tissue Engineering Materials (24 papers), Dental Implant Techniques and Outcomes (19 papers) and Orthopaedic implants and arthroplasty (14 papers). Per Kjellin is often cited by papers focused on Bone Tissue Engineering Materials (24 papers), Dental Implant Techniques and Outcomes (19 papers) and Orthopaedic implants and arthroplasty (14 papers). Per Kjellin collaborates with scholars based in Sweden, Japan and Brazil. Per Kjellin's co-authors include Ann Wennerberg, Martin Andersson, Fredrik Currie, Anna Arvidsson, Tomas Albrektsson, Luiz Meirelles, Pär Johansson, Victoria Franke Stenport, Ryo Jimbo and Felicity Currie and has published in prestigious journals such as SHILAP Revista de lepidopterología, Nano Letters and Chemistry of Materials.
